之前有篇文章已经讲到运用SourceTree来使用Git的方法,这几天使用过程中出现了一些小问题,解决之后在这里记录一下分享给大家。
1.本地生成SSH Key
检查是否有ssh文件:cd ~/.ssh
终端输入: ssh-keygen 或者 ssh-keygen -t rsa -C "要Clone的账户的邮箱"
连续回车
成功后文本编辑方式打开 id_rsa.pub
复制
添加到网站
2.SourceTree Clone
Clone Repository输入git url
创建空文件夹
Destination Path选取刚创建的空文件夹
Clone
3.Checkout其他分支
Checkout
Checkout New Branch 选择分支
4.合并分支
在当前分支下右键需要合并的分支
Merge
Are you sure you want to merge '**' into your current branch?
OK
5.记住上传步骤:Commit — Pull — Push
6.假如突然检测不到分支了,就去右上角Setting里面看看,确保Remotes里面有正确的path
7.如果你想把修改的东西全部复原
Checkout
左下角选中Clean
OK
8.双击切换分支